Transaction 4664c42fc79a4f01056ffcbc7e4810e6d4a3430e099c1c38cffc764f2135afaa

1 Input
2 Outputs
  • 4664c42fc79a4f01056ffcbc7e4810e6d4a3430e099c1c38cffc764f2135afaa:0
  • value  193321
    address  1M3qrrTtHyQfK2RbY23vpAUg8NHB7XUrzE
  • 4664c42fc79a4f01056ffcbc7e4810e6d4a3430e099c1c38cffc764f2135afaa:1
  • value  1701879
    address  14sfawNgQce1FH65ktBRVUKtdSw8SiKco1